Carmen Anaya Elementary School is an elementary school in Pharr, TX, in the Pharr-San Juan-Alamo ISD school district. As of the 2018-2019 school year, it had 474 students. The school received an accountability rating of A. 88.2% of students were considered at risk of dropping out of school. 80.6% of students were enrolled in bilingual and English language learning programs.
An average teacher's salary was $51,559, which is $2,563 less than the state average.

Accountability ratings
Texas assigns ratings to districts and campuses that designate their performance in relation to the state's accountability system.
Overall
A
Pharr-San Juan-Alamo ISD: B
Student achievement
A
Pharr-San Juan-Alamo ISD: B
School progress
A
Pharr-San Juan-Alamo ISD: B
Closing the gaps
A
Pharr-San Juan-Alamo ISD: B
The overall grades are based on three categories: student achievement (how well students perform academically), school progress (how well students perform over time and compared to students in similar schools) and closing the gaps (how well schools are boosting performance for subgroups such as students with special needs).
